CDN节点超时导致504?如何检查CDN健康状况?
CDN节点超时的原因分析
CDN节点超时通常是由于网络延迟、服务器负载过高或配置错误等原因引起的。当用户请求通过CDN节点传输时,如果节点无法在规定时间内响应,就会返回504错误。了解这些原因有助于我们更好地检查和优化CDN的健康状况。
检查CDN节点的响应时间
使用专业的CDN监控工具,您可以实时查看各个节点的响应时间。通过对比不同节点的响应时间,您可以发现哪些节点存在超时问题。您还可以设置阈值,当节点响应时间超过设定值时,自动触发报警。
分析CDN节点的可用性
CDN节点的可用性是指节点在一定时间内能够正常处理请求的比例。通过监控节点的可用性,您可以了解哪些节点经常出现故障或不稳定情况。针对这些问题节点,您可以采取相应的措施进行优化或更换。
检查CDN节点的负载情况
高负载是导致CDN节点超时的常见原因之一。通过监控节点的CPU、内存和带宽等资源使用情况,您可以判断节点是否处于过载状态。如果发现节点负载过高,您可以考虑增加节点数量或升级硬件配置。
验证CDN配置的正确性
错误的CDN配置可能导致节点无法正常工作。通过检查CDN提供商提供的配置文档,确保您的配置项正确无误。您还可以定期审查和更新配置,以适应不断变化的网络环境。
与建议
CDN节点超时导致的504错误是一个复杂的问题,需要从多个方面进行检查和分析。通过监控节点的响应时间、可用性、负载情况和配置正确性,您可以快速定位并解决这一问题。同时,建议您定期对CDN进行健康检查和维护,确保其始终处于最佳状态。
更新时间:2025-06-20 06:05:07